Securing Rental Relief in Riverside: A Step-by-Step Guide



Facing financial difficulties? You're not alone. Many Riverside residents are struggling with the rising cost of rent. Luckily, there are resources available to help you find rental relief. This step-by-step guide will walk you through the process of accessing assistance and getting back on your feet.



  • Step 1: Assess Your Situation - Begin by evaluating your income, expenses, and overall financial position. Determine the amount of rental help you may need.

  • Step 2: Research Available Programs - Riverside offers a variety of rental relief initiatives. Explore local government websites, non-profit organizations, and housing agencies to find programs that meet your needs.

  • Step 3: Gather Necessary Documents - To apply for rental relief, you'll usually need to provide evidence of income, expenses, citizenship, and other relevant information. Keep copies of all your documents organized and accessible.

  • Step 4: Submit Your Application - Once you've identified suitable programs, carefully review the application guidelines. Fill out the application accurately and submit it according to the program's protocols.

  • Step 5: Follow Up and Communicate - After submitting your application, contact the program administrator to verify receipt. Stay in touch throughout the process and promptly respond to any requests for more information.

Finding rental relief in Riverside may take time and effort, but by following these steps and remaining persistent, you can increase your chances of accessing the help you need. Remember, you're not alone in this journey, and support is available to help you overcome financial obstacles.
